WebNov 12, 2024 · Now the government is piloting a new diagnostic test, called a lateral flow test, for detecting the virus that causes Covid-19, known as SARS-CoV-2. These tests do not require lab processing and so can return a result much quicker than a PCR test. With a lateral flow test, a liquid sample is placed on a small absorbent pad.
